Alexander Block, poems by Alexandre Block, also rendered as Blok and Alexandr Blok, in English translation. Alexander Block is a leading poet of the Russian symbolism movement, a literary giant of the fin de siècle through the Russian civil war period, though like many poets he, alas, doesn’t translate well.
